Transaction 1678e14d4086a82e142db43c35b9149d5391779a9223d23dc2ae31dab495626f

1 Input
2 Outputs
  • 1678e14d4086a82e142db43c35b9149d5391779a9223d23dc2ae31dab495626f:0
  • value  3096000
    address  3JF1gPoySe2ueuHufRubhUxML1E7w2WMoy
  • 1678e14d4086a82e142db43c35b9149d5391779a9223d23dc2ae31dab495626f:1
  • value  21420
    address  3JodN7GmkHdPgKj9G7HCkn9NDLhrcWCjVN